Strategy-tester methodology remains essential: use realistic tick data where possible, include typical spreads and commissions for your broker, and review both equity curves and trade distribution across different market regimes. Grid or martingale elements are not described in the available material for this version, yet any gold EA can still cluster losses if volatility expands beyond tested ranges. A forex EA generator can create custom logic from user rules, while a ready-made tool such as this one arrives with fixed programmed conditions that the trader must still validate. The reader decision therefore hinges on control versus convenience and on how much testing capacity you have.

Generators appeal to traders who want to encode their own breakout or filter rules and iterate quickly. They require clearer strategy definitions, coding or configuration skill, and more extensive out-of-sample checks. A pre-built MT5 Expert Advisor shortens the path from download to chart attachment but transfers the burden of reverse-engineering or trusting the author’s rules. Neither path removes the need for Strategy Tester runs that match your intended XAU/USD M15 conditions.

When weighing a generator against an existing gold EA, ask whether you can articulate entry, exit, and risk rules yourself. If yes, a generator may offer longer-term flexibility. If you prefer to evaluate an already packaged breakout concept first, a ready EA can serve as a research baseline provided you treat every result as simulated until proven on demo. Cross-check any generator output or downloaded file against the same broker model and spread assumptions.

Decision quality improves when you document each test period, note any martingale or grid behavior if present, and refuse to scale size until forward results remain consistent with the tester. Free forex EA options lower the cost of experimentation yet raise the verification bar because support, update history, and independent audits are often limited. The reader decision should prioritize safety testing over price.

A free MT5 download can be useful for learning how an Expert Advisor attaches, how inputs appear, and how the Strategy Tester behaves with gold symbols. It does not automatically imply lower risk. In practice you still need to inspect inputs for lot sizing, confirm that stop-loss logic cannot be disabled accidentally, and run multi-year or multi-regime tests where data allow. Adjacent free options sometimes circulate under similar naming patterns; always confirm the exact version string such as V1.22 before attaching to any chart.

Consider also the difference between a free educational file and a monetized or partner placement. When a relationship exists it should be disclosed, and the same demo-first discipline applies. Free files that claim to handle fast XAU/USD M15 moves still face the same execution and slippage realities as paid ones. Treat every free EA as unproven until your own tests say otherwise.

Useful decision steps include isolating the EA on a dedicated demo account, logging every parameter change, and comparing results only after the market conditions you care about have appeared.
